Nestled in the charming Bluff View neighborhood of Chattanooga, River Gallery is a must-visit for art lovers and tourists alike. This art gallery and gift shop showcases a diverse range of contemporary artwork from local artists, providing a unique glimpse into the region's vibrant art scene. Visitors can enjoy browsing through a stunning collection of paintings, sculptures, and handcrafted items, all set against the backdrop of the beautiful Tennessee River. The gallery is a true treasure trove of creativity and offers a perfect spot for leisurely exploration.

Car
If you're traveling by car, start by heading east on Riverfront Parkway from the Chattanooga Riverfront area. Continue straight for about 0.5 miles, then turn left onto E 2nd St. After a short drive, you will find River Gallery located at 400 E 2nd St on your left. There is street parking available near the gallery, which is free for up to two hours, but be sure to check the signage for any specific restrictions.
Public Transportation (Bus)
For public transportation, you can take the Chattanooga Area Regional Transportation Authority (CARTA) bus. Look for Route 4, which runs from downtown Chattanooga to the Bluff View area. Board the bus at any nearby stop and ride until you reach the 'Bluff View Art District' stop. From there, it’s a short 5-minute walk to River Gallery. Head southeast on E 2nd St, and River Gallery will be on your right at 400 E 2nd St. Please note that the bus fare is $1.00 each way.
Walking
If you are already in the Riverfront area and prefer to walk, head east along the riverfront path until you reach Riverfront Parkway. Turn left on Riverfront Parkway and continue for about 0.5 miles until you reach E 2nd St. Turn left onto E 2nd St, and you will find River Gallery at 400 E 2nd St shortly on your left. The walk will take approximately 10-15 minutes.
